Episode 185 How Slow runDisney Runners Should Warm Up for Dopey Without Feeling Stiff by Mile 2runDisney Races

In this episode of Running to the Castle, Dr. Ali breaks down exactly how to warm up and stretch during the Dopey Challenge so you can protect your body across 4 straight race days and still feel strong by marathon morning. 

She explains the difference between dynamic movement, mobility work, and static stretching…and why doing the wrong type at the wrong time can actually make you feel worse.

Dr. Ali walks through how warming up properly helps your body redirect blood flow to working muscles, loosen stiff joints, and prevent early cramping, especially for slow, back-of-the-pack, or injury-prone runners. 

She also gives clear, practical guidance on when to stretch, how long to hold stretches, which muscle groups matter most after each race, and how to layer in tools like compression, foam rolling, and elevation so soreness doesn’t snowball by day 4.
